The development of green technology is crucial for the green transition, but also for Norwegian innovation and export. Green SMEs play a significant role in this, but they find it difficult to attract funding as they often have a higher financial risk profile.

 To reach our climate goals, private capital flows need to be redirected towards sustainable investments. A study by Menon Economics on the availability of capital for Norwegian climate technology highlights the lack of access to risk capital for green, capital-intensive industrial projects as a challenge[1]. Thus, if we want Norway the global frontrunner, on green technology and solutions then we need to improve access to financing for green SMEs.
